Transaction 28388614919787df92dc1fbab5aaf6a813bfe4e61e989a6741e9b25e676a48b3
2 Input
2 Outputs
- 28388614919787df92dc1fbab5aaf6a813bfe4e61e989a6741e9b25e676a48b3:0
- 28388614919787df92dc1fbab5aaf6a813bfe4e61e989a6741e9b25e676a48b3:1
value 587021
address 1JHwykDknXuTT4bcLrUeXpbgBtrFFJ52sE
value 2420816
address 1Hf2SWYKpUpFKtqnmHLSTWZxux7oTjfDxP